This is just a small detail for later in your prep, but PLEASE, PLEASE, PLEASE don't be the girl who didn't practice walking in the heels. There usually is always one in the bunch, and while she stumbles around (and my heart DOES go out to her) she knew the day was coming and she should have walked around the house in them to get comfortable. Those things are tough to walk in smoothly without practice. (...from what I hear. I swear, Ive never tried it myself. Really. No really!)

Practice, practice, practice!
